helicopter

Definition

  • noun: an aircraft that can stay in the air without moving forward and that has metal blades that turn around on its top
  • noun: an aircraft whose lift is derived from the aerodynamic forces acting on one or more powered rotors turning about substantially vertical axes
  • verb: to travel by helicopter
  • synonyms: copter, rotary-wing aircraft, slang
